Output 8ed51aa38be3b6a8607d6a5dd312c2c2039b85d4d230e93078339d1adfeec494:3

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f7209eeddc0d1d99cb3cecd2838869bdbb403b9 OP_EQUAL
address
3DJtMTh8xo5aUyhsZzdJBEjjQXFFSPDmG8
transaction
8ed51aa38be3b6a8607d6a5dd312c2c2039b85d4d230e93078339d1adfeec494
confirmations
166506
spent
true